Does Ambrose Alli University (AAU) offer African Traditional Religion?


No, Ambrose Alli University does not offer African Traditional Religion under its Faculty of Arts and Humanities. Other AAU Arts Courses with their Requirements


Education and Religious Studies


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, candidates aspiring to gain admission into Education and Religious Studies department, should at least obtain five (5) credit (C5 and above) passes in their SSCE subjects including:


  • English Language,


  • Religious Studies, and


  • three (3) other Arts subjects.



Theatre and Media Art


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, candidates seeking admission into the Theatre and Media Art department, must have at least five (5) credits (C5 and more) in their SSCE disciplines, including the following:


  • English Language and


  • any four (4) relevant Arts subjects.



Educational Foundations


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, a minimum of five (5) credit passes (C5 and higher) in their SSCE subjects, including the following, are required for applicants to the Educational Foundations department.


  • English Language,


  • The subject of study, and


  • three (3) relevant subjects.



Education and English Language


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, the minimum requirement for applicants seeking admission to the Education and English Language department, is five (5) credits (C5 and higher) in their SSCE subjects, including the following:


  • English Language,


  • Literature in English, and


  • three (3) other Arts / Social Science subjects.



French


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, candidates seeking admission into the French department, must have at least five (5) credits (C5 and more) in their SSCE disciplines, including the following:


  • English Language,


  • French,


  • one other Arts subject, and


  • any other two (2) relevant subjects.



Home Economics and Education


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, a minimum of five (5) credit passes (C5 and higher) in their SSCE subjects, including the following, are required for applicants to the Home Economics and Education department.


  • English Language,


  • Mathematics,


  • Home Economics,


  • Biology, and


  • Chemistry.



Library and Information Science (LIS)


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, candidates seeking admission into the Library and Information Science (LIS) department, must have at least five (5) credits (C5 and more) in their SSCE disciplines, including the following:


  • English Language,


  • Mathematics,


  • Physics and


  • two (2) other Science subjects.
